    Nelly Korda and Jeeno Thitikul have been the two best players in the world entering the 2026 US Women's Open, and there is no reason to believe they will not be at or near the top of the leaderboard at the end of play, even if this particular event has not been kind to their otherwise glistening resumes.

    They have combined for five wins this year, but neither has a US Women's Open title to their name. Korda finished T-2 at last year's tournament, while Thitikul's best finish at the event was T-6 in 2024.

    They have both suffered some significant frustrations at the event and will find themselves answering plenty of questions ahead of Thursday's start.

    While the competition includes Hannah Green and Hyo Joo Kim, among others, Norda and Thitikul are poised to overcome the hurdles that have prevented them from winning a US Women's Open title to this point and stand atop one of the grandest stages in their sport as the victor.

    They are the two top-ranked golfers in the world, and this year's tournament will be their opportunity to prove why.
